Ayuda con SendAutoResponse (Solucionado)

Post Reply
mvlsqz
Znuny newbie
Posts: 4
Joined: 08 Mar 2012, 22:13
Znuny Version: 31201
Real Name: Marvin Velasquez

Ayuda con SendAutoResponse (Solucionado)

Post by mvlsqz »

Buenas,

Soy nuevo en el mundo de OTRS, y al tratar configurarlo en la parte de SendAutoRespose me da el siguiente problema, cuando quiero enviar la notificación de la creacion del ticket.

[Thu Mar 8 16:25:00 2012][Notice][Kernel::System::MailAccount::IMAP::_Fetch] IMAP: Fetched 1 email(s) from soporte@example.com/mail.example.com.
[Thu Mar 8 16:26:03 2012][Notice][Kernel::System::Ticket::TicketCreate] New Ticket [2012030810000028/prueba 2] created (TicketID=3,Queue=Solicitud de soporte,Priority=3 normal,State=new)
[Thu Mar 8 16:26:10 2012][Error][Kernel::System::Email::SMTP::Send][130] Can't use from '': 555Syntax error
! Enable Net::SMTP debug for more info!
[Thu Mar 8 16:26:11 2012][Info][Kernel::System::Email::Send] Error sending message
[Thu Mar 8 16:26:11 2012][Error][Kernel::System::Ticket::Article::ArticleSend][2180] Impossible to send message to: Marvin Velasquez <immavlgt@gmail.com> .
[Thu Mar 8 16:26:11 2012][Notice][Kernel::System::Ticket::Article::SendAutoResponse] Sent auto response (SendAutoReply) for Ticket [2012030810000028] (TicketID=3, ArticleID=) to 'Marvin Velasquez <immavlgt@gmail.com>'.
[Thu Mar 8 16:26:11 2012][Notice][Kernel::System::MailAccount::IMAP::_Fetch] IMAP: Fetched 1 email(s) from soporte@example.com/mail.consultoreslinux.com.

Alguien podría indicarme si es algún problema de configuración o en que archivo puedo ver que puse mal.

La version de otrs que utilizo es 3.1.2-01 sobre mysql y apache.

Muchas gracias,
Last edited by mvlsqz on 14 Mar 2012, 02:48, edited 1 time in total.
miguelmz
Znuny wizard
Posts: 370
Joined: 17 Nov 2011, 17:46
Znuny Version: 6.0.10
Real Name: Miguel
Company: SIA
Location: Madrid, Spain.

Re: Ayuda con SendAutoResponse

Post by miguelmz »

Has comprobado que la cuenta de correo saliente esta operativa?
Habilita el modo debug como te dice para ver el error mas detallado.
We want OTRS certifications in Spain!!

Check out my free addons! :mrgreen:
mvlsqz
Znuny newbie
Posts: 4
Joined: 08 Mar 2012, 22:13
Znuny Version: 31201
Real Name: Marvin Velasquez

Re: Ayuda con SendAutoResponse

Post by mvlsqz »

miguelmz gracias por tu respuesta.

Si la cuenta esta operativa, de hecho es la misma con la que realizo la conexión imap, ok como mencionaba al principio soy muy nuevo en esto, asi que te molestaría decirme como habilito el modo debug?

Gracias.
miguelmz
Znuny wizard
Posts: 370
Joined: 17 Nov 2011, 17:46
Znuny Version: 6.0.10
Real Name: Miguel
Company: SIA
Location: Madrid, Spain.

Re: Ayuda con SendAutoResponse

Post by miguelmz »

aqui lo explican

http://lists.otrs.org/pipermail/otrs/20 ... 12049.html

inserta $Self->{Debug} = 1000; en el archivo /opt/otrs/Kernel/System/Email/SMTP.pm linea 38 (version 3.0.11) de tal manera que se te quede asi:
# debug
$Self->{Debug} = $Param{Debug} || 0;
$Self->{Debug} = 1000;
if ($Self->{Debug} > 2) {
Una pregunta, ¿estas utilizando un correo gestionado internamente en tu empresa para mandar las respuestas? , porque pueda que sea algo tan simple como que tengan los puertos capados para tu servidor otrs.

Un saludo.
We want OTRS certifications in Spain!!

Check out my free addons! :mrgreen:
mvlsqz
Znuny newbie
Posts: 4
Joined: 08 Mar 2012, 22:13
Znuny Version: 31201
Real Name: Marvin Velasquez

Re: Ayuda con SendAutoResponse

Post by mvlsqz »

miguelmz,

Ya teniendo el modo debug activado como me indicaste, ahora puedo ver un poco mas claro el panorama, al parecer al tratar de enviar el correo en el servidor, no se especifica el header FROM y por eso mi servidor rechaza la el mensaje.

[Mon Mar 12 11:39:09 2012] -e: Use of uninitialized value in concatenation (.) or string at /opt/otrs//Kernel/System/Ticket/Article.pm line 2983.
Net::SMTP=GLOB(0x2ad3a9353060)<<< 220 mail.speedfox.net ESMTP Service ready
Net::SMTP=GLOB(0x2ad3a9353060)>>> EHLO helpdesk.consultoreslinux.com
Net::SMTP=GLOB(0x2ad3a9353060)<<< 250-Requested mail action okay, completed
Net::SMTP=GLOB(0x2ad3a9353060)<<< 250-8BITMIME
Net::SMTP=GLOB(0x2ad3a9353060)<<< 250-SIZE 10000000
Net::SMTP=GLOB(0x2ad3a9353060)<<< 250-AUTH LOGIN PLAIN CRAM-MD5
Net::SMTP=GLOB(0x2ad3a9353060)<<< 250 OK
Net::SMTP=GLOB(0x2ad3a9353060)>>> AUTH CRAM-MD5
Net::SMTP=GLOB(0x2ad3a9353060)<<< 334 PDUxNzAuMTMzMTU3Mzg5MkBuczEuc3BlZWRmb3gubmV0Pg==
Net::SMTP=GLOB(0x2ad3a9353060)>>> c29wb3J0ZUBjb25zdWx0b3Jlc2xpbnV4LmNvbSAxMTFkOTE3YTQ4NzRkYWVjM2VkZGRkMjcyNDUwNjQxOA==
Net::SMTP=GLOB(0x2ad3a9353060)<<< 235 Authentication successful
Net::SMTP=GLOB(0x2ad3a9353060)>>> MAIL FROM:<>
Net::SMTP=GLOB(0x2ad3a9353060)<<< 555 Syntax error
ERROR: OTRS-CGI-10 Perl: 5.8.8 OS: linux Time: Mon Mar 12 11:39:12 2012

Mi servidor no es local, esta en la nube.
mvlsqz
Znuny newbie
Posts: 4
Joined: 08 Mar 2012, 22:13
Znuny Version: 31201
Real Name: Marvin Velasquez

Re: Ayuda con SendAutoResponse

Post by mvlsqz »

miguelmz,

Muchas gracias por todo tu apoyo ya encontré cual es el problema:

En el mismo archivo que me indicaste SMTP.pm, en la linea 112 encontré que el parámetro FROM estaba vacío.

$Param{From} = ' ';

Cambie la configuración a:

$Param{From} = 'response@example.com';

Y ya me envía sin problemas las notificaciones.

Gracias por todo.
miguelmz
Znuny wizard
Posts: 370
Joined: 17 Nov 2011, 17:46
Znuny Version: 6.0.10
Real Name: Miguel
Company: SIA
Location: Madrid, Spain.

Re: Ayuda con SendAutoResponse

Post by miguelmz »

Me alegro :D , si tienes tiempo podrias editar el tema poniendo un solucionado delante para ayudar a la gente que pueda tener el mismo problema.

Un saludo.
We want OTRS certifications in Spain!!

Check out my free addons! :mrgreen:
Post Reply